The London Lightning outplayed the Mississauga Power with a 126-91 win in their final regular season game Saturday night.
At the end of the first quarter, the Lightning led Mississauga 30-23 and increased their lead to 62-41 at halftime. London continued to dominate the Power in the third with a 42 point lead going into the final frame. Mississauga gained some ground in the fourth quarter, but didn't come close to surpassing London.
Sefton Barrett led London with 25 points, while John Hart scored 19.
The Lightning will now play the Brampton A’s in in the first round of the NBL Canada Playoffs. Game 1 is next Saturday.
